Coastal Waters Forecast for Florida
National Weather Service Tallahassee FL
849 PM EST Tue Feb 4 2025

Gulf coastal waters from the mouth of the Suwannee River to
Okaloosa-Walton County Line out to 60 nm.

Seas are provided as a range of the average height of the highest
1/3 of the waves...along with the occasional height of the
average highest 1/10 of the waves.

Synopsis for the Suwannee River to Okaloosa-Walton county Line
out to 60 nm
849 PM EST Tue Feb 4 2025

.SYNOPSIS...

Weak surface high pressure over the northeastern Gulf will lead to
light and variable winds through Wednesday. The high slides more
into the Atlantic and allow a light to moderate southerly wind to
return to the Gulf waters later this week into the weekend. Dense
fog will remain a factor over the waters through mid-week due to the
aforementioned light winds in the northeastern Gulf.
